Join Peter Bleksley, a founding member of Scotland Yard’s undercover unit and former star of Channel 4’s Hunted, as he lifts the lid on the most dangerous and hidden aspects of murder investigations. From the gritty realities of infiltrating criminal gangs to his own terrifying experience of becoming the target of a murder plot, Peter shares the untold stories of the most high-stakes cases.

For over a decade, Peter worked undercover, posing as everything from drug dealers to contract killers. His double life gave him access to the darkest corners of humanity, uncovering secrets that would save lives – but at the cost of his own safety. Forced into witness protection by an FBI-uncovered assassination plot, his career as a detective came to an abrupt end, leaving him with chilling memories of murderers and the justice system that hunts them.
